Credit Card Processing

One of the primary advantages to opening a merchant credit card accounts account has to be your ability to process bank cards. In today's world people expect you'll be able to pay using their cards wherever they go, and if your business can't take action your potential consumer will find somewhere which will. Credit card use is only planning to increase in the future so the time for you to get on board is currently.

There are a few ways your business can choose to process charge cards. The most common could be through a retail swipe terminal. Here is the type that you see on the counter at any convenience store. Processing fees on these are usually low because there is less risk of fraud when folks pay face-to-face.

You can also work it so that your business can process charge cards securely through your website. If the customers want to buy something online they can just punch their credit card information in and will also be sent over to the merchant account provider for processing.

Another choice is to generate a virtual terminal. An online terminal is essentially a website that you could log into through the computer coupled to the Internet. Once you've logged for you can simply punch your customer's charge card information in. This is especially handy if you receive a lot of orders via phone or fax. Also, since you can access the terminal through the computer that's online, you are able to take orders from just about anyplace.

Once your account provider has your customer's bank card information it is through a group of complex steps. Luckily, it's not necessary to be involved in they. About 2 to 3 business days following the card information continues to be accepted the payment is going to be deposited within your business's bank account. No muss, no fuss.

Debit/ATM Card Processing and e-Checks

Whenever your account provider processes an ATM or debit card it works fundamentally the same as a charge card. At least it does on your end. The sole difference is that the money is taken right out of the customer's bank checking account.

Processing e-Checks is an additional service that your merchant account provider can set you up with. It essentially works just like a real check, just on the web. All you need is the bank's name, the check's routing number, and the account number for your checking account. No signature is needed.

There are a couple different ways that you can accept these e-Checks. The first is to buy a computer program for your computer that's designed specifically to print online checks. Once you've printed the check out you just deposit it on your bottom line like any normal paper check. The only problem with this technique is the same trouble with a normal check. It will take a few days because of it to clear.

You can even accept online checks by way of a transaction service. It verifies that each check is complete, and it will also guarantee it for one more fee. That means that if it bounces, you will not be left hanging.

Escrow Services

Some merchant account providers even offer escrow services for special cases. These are typically only practical for big ticket things like real estate or auction websites that provide expensive goods.

An escrow service puts your transaction via a four step method that makes sure everything goes smoothly. First your client pays the escrow service for that product. Then a service contacts you and also lets you know that stuff has been taken care of. After that you send the product to the client. Whether they have received it and therefore are satisfied they inform the escrow service, who then release the funds to you. If they are unhappy with the product for reasons uknown they just return the item and their money will probably be refunded.
